1980 Correct Craft Fish Nautique 23 - Center Console - Twin V6 Straight Shaft Inboards. - Includes Dual Axle Aluminum Trailer. This is a project boat - engines are out and in need of rebuild (found a remanufacturer who can get 4.3 counter rotating for $3k for the pair). At least one bulkhead needs to be replaced. All parts are there. Boat is currently shrinkwrapped but it does have a zipper door for access. Fuel tank was replaced about 5 years ago. Last in the water two years ago. This is a very rare boat - only 3 are known to exist with twin inboards. Can send link to 42 pictures.
